Nuverra Environmental Solutions Amends $325 Million Bank Credit Facility
SCOTTSDALE, Ariz.--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- Nuverra Environmental Solutions, Inc. (NYSE: NES) today announced that it has entered into an amendment (the "Amendment") of its existing $325 million credit facility (the "Facility"). The Amendment increases the permissible maximum total debt leverage ratio, as defined in the Company's existing Facility, to the following terms:
As of: | Amended | Existing | ||||||||
September 30, 2013 | 4.75x | 4.00x | ||||||||
December 31, 2013 | 4.50x | 4.00x | ||||||||
March 31, 2014 | 4.25x | 4.00x | ||||||||
June 30, 2014 | 4.00x | 3.75x | ||||||||
September 30, 2014 & thereafter | 3.75x | 3.75x | ||||||||
The pricing of the Facility is unchanged by the Amendment.

About Nuverra Environmental Solutions, Inc.
Nuverra is an environmental solutions company. The Company is one of the largest companies in the United States dedicated to providing comprehensive and full-cycle environmental solutions to our customers in energy and industrial end-markets. Nuverra focuses on the delivery, collection, treatment, recycling, and disposal of restricted solids, water, waste water, used motor oil, spent antifreeze, waste fluids and hydrocarbons. The Company continues to expand its suite of environmentally compliant and sustainable solutions to a collection of customers that demand stricter environmental compliance and accountability from their service providers.
